Transaction fe041f28bd32afc356cd909015dc2222b183f6d3377d780aef501bd4c0601d71

3 Input
1 Outputs
  • fe041f28bd32afc356cd909015dc2222b183f6d3377d780aef501bd4c0601d71:0
  • value  65455166
    address  33zUsfMiJWNSrvF9LG78tScRdy3ykbMrnh